Extra functions on Samsung devices
Screenshots on Samsung Galaxy
phones now feature extra functionality,
too. These changes were introduced
with the Galaxy S7 but rolled back
to the Galaxy S6, and we find them
in the Galaxy S8 too.
Screenshots, by default, show
only what’s on your phone or tablet’s
screen, but sometimes you need to
capture more of the content on, say,
a web page, but don’t want to have
to take multiple screenshots and
then stitch them together.
Now when you take a screenshot on a Samsung
Galaxy phone you’ll see four options pop up at
the bottom of the screen: Scroll capture, Draw,
Crop and Share. You can use the first option to
take longer screenshots, the second to annotate
them and the third to display only the information
you want to be shown. The fourth option, Share,
will allow you to send that screenshot to any
compatible apps on your device.
